Is Melosa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is safer than most. Melosa in Portland, OR has a safety grade of B+. The overall crime index is 87, which is 13%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Portland average (crime index 102), Melosa is 15% lower in overall crime.
Looking at specific crime types, assault is the most elevated concern (index: 163, 63% above average), while burglary is the lowest risk (index: 62). Violent crime is a particular area of concern relative to property crime in this neighborhood.

What are the demographics of Melosa?
Melosa has a population of approximately 33. The median household income is $60,594. The median home value is $607,597. Research shows that economic factors can correlate with crime rates, though many other variables play a role in neighborhood safety.
